Acceptable clear liquids include: water, tea, Apple juice, Ginger ale, Sprite, 7UP, Gatorade, Powerade, Vitamin Water, Crystal Light. Black coffee is considered a clear liquid. However, milk and cream are not considered clear liquid and please do not add them to your coffee. Please be sure to avoid any red liquids.

Is tea considered a clear liquid before surgery?

In summary, it is clear to us, as it is to a majority of practicing anesthesiologists in North America, that black coffee, black tea, apple juice, pulp-free orange juice, cola drinks, and of course, water are examples of clear liquid that could be allowed 2–3 h before elective surgery.

Is tea considered water?

Juices and sports drinks are also hydrating -- you can lower the sugar content by diluting them with water. Coffee and tea also count in your tally. Many used to believe that they were dehydrating, but that myth has been debunked. The diuretic effect does not offset hydration.

Can I have tea before surgery?

Thus, patients should be allowed to freely consume clear fluids like apple juice, coffee, Gatorade, tea (with no or little milk), or chew gum, up to two hours before surgery. This practice has some obvious benefits.

Is tomato soup a clear liquid?

NO cloudy liquids such as orange juice, tomato juice or soup, potato soup, and vegetable or meat soup. NO alcohol, beer, or mixed drinks. AVOID liquids with artificial red or purple dyes. If you CANNOT see through it, then it is NOT a clear liquid.

What is clear liquid diet?

A clear liquid diet consists of clear liquids — such as water, broth and plain gelatin — that are easily digested and leave no undigested residue in your intestinal tract. Your doctor may prescribe a clear liquid diet before certain medical procedures or if you have certain digestive problems. Because a clear liquid diet can't provide you ...

How much carbohydrate should I eat a day on a clear liquid diet?

If you have diabetes, talk with your doctor, dietitian or diabetes educator. A clear liquid diet should consist of clear liquids that provide approximately 200 grams of carbohydrate spread equally throughout the day to help manage blood sugar (blood glucose).

How long can you use clear liquid diet?

Because a clear liquid diet can't provide you with adequate calories and nutrients, it shouldn't be used for more than a few days. Only use the clear liquid diet as directed by your doctor.

Why is clear liquid diet important?

The purpose of the diet is to maintain hydration and electrolyte balance while minimizing residue in the bowel. And because clear liquids are easily digested, this diet is also intended to keep the stomach and intestines rested. The diet may be ordered for:

What foods are allowed on a clear liquid diet?

Foods and drinks allowed on the clear liquid diet include: Water and ice. Translucent fruit juices without pulp (apple, cranberry or grape) Tea or coffee with no added milk or cream. Clear soda (Sprite or Sierra Mist) Sports drinks with no color. Nutrition supplements (Ensure Clear or Boost Breeze)
